无法识别术语“nodemon”

Posted

技术标签:

【中文标题】无法识别术语“nodemon”【英文标题】:The term 'nodemon' is not recognized 【发布时间】:2020-02-14 23:58:07 【问题描述】:

nodemon :术语“nodemon”未被识别为 cmdlet、函数、脚本文件或可运行程序的名称。检查拼写 名称,或者如果包含路径,请验证路径是否正确并重试。

只是试图全局安装 nodemon 但它无法识别..... ( node install nodemon -g )在终端中。enter image description here

【问题讨论】:

试试sudo npm install -g nodemon:D 我正在使用 windows vscode :D 【参考方案1】:

编辑:

如果以下步骤对您不起作用,请检查this answer,因为安装后可能不会将 nodemon 添加到 PATH 中。


Nodemon 是一个 Node Package,由 Node Package Manager (NPM) 管理。

要安装Node Packages,需要使用以下命令,

npm i package-name    // This will install the package locally as a dependency
npm i -D package-name // This will install the package locally as a dev dependency
npm i -g package-name // This will install the package globally

因此,要全局安装 nodemon,您可以这样做,

npm i -g nodemon      // For Windows or if you installed NodeJS using NVM on linux
sudo npm i -g nodemon // If you installed NodeJS from from apt or other linux package manager.

node install whatever 不是命令,显然不起作用。

【讨论】:

@Vickygrk 如果答案对您有用,请接受。如果您仍有问题,请告诉我们。 是的,我有一个问题-------首先我全局安装(npm i nodemon -g),在全局安装nodmon之后我使用这个命令(nodemon app.js)它说/ /nodemon :术语“nodemon”未被识别为 cmdlet、函数、脚本文件或可运行程序的名称。检查名称的拼写,或者如果包含路径,请验证路径是否正确并重试。在 line:1 char:1 + nodemon app.js + ~~~~~~~ + CategoryInfo : ObjectNotFound: (nodemon:String) [], CommandNotFoundException + FullyQualifiedErrorId : CommandNotFoundException // @Vickygrk 试试这个答案,因为我认为这是 nodemon 在路径中未被识别的问题,***.com/a/53711051/12135751

以上是关于无法识别术语“nodemon”的主要内容,如果未能解决你的问题,请参考以下文章

无法识别术语“添加迁移”

TypeScript 安装/版本错误:无法识别术语“tsc”

YAML 管道中无法识别术语“System.DefaultWorkingDirectory”

NodeJS 无法识别 .env 文件

无法识别颤振

[NODEMON]- babel-node 未被识别为内部或外部命令